A dislike for getting her groove on and also not caring too much for being upfront (Steve Bug & DJ T’s inclusion from ’99 shows that), are perfectly fine for someone who can get the dancefloor marching in unison, banging the electro-house drum and watching everyone putting their best foot forward in metronome. France’s finest doesn’t look back after dropping Superpitcher’s sparky ‘People’, mixing up steely pulses (Munk, Voigt & Voigt), with throwback funkiness (International Pony, Tiga, In Flagranti), and confirming that maybe this dancing lark isn’t so bad after all.
